Fore more than 20 years, WAM has become a signature event for Melbourne Business School, bringing female students and graduates together to hear inspirational speakers. It’s also a forum to discuss issues faced by women in management, and to educate the wider business community. This year, Catriona Noble, Managing Director and CEO of McDonald's Australia, joined MBS to discuss women in management and the golden arches.
